Wichita Open Purse to become $1 Million in 2023

The Korn Ferry Tour has announced it will significantly increase its purses over the next two seasons. The Wichita Open purse will increase from $600,000 to $750,000 in 2022. In 2023, the purse will be $1 Million. When founded in 1990 as the Ben Hogan Tour (1990-92), the Korn Ferry Tour featured a total purse of $3 […]

Jared Wolfe Wins The 2020 Wichita Open

WICHITA, Kansas – Jared Wolfe survived a windy final round at Crestview Country Club to earn his second Korn Ferry Tour title of the season at the Wichita Open Supporting Wichita’s Youth. The 32-year-old carded a final-round 71 to finish the week at 16-under 264. Taylor Pendrith finished solo-second at 15-under 265. “It’s huge,” Wolfe […]
